A brushless synchronous motor controller is a core power electronic control device specifically designed for brushless synchronous motors, serving as the "control center" connecting the power supply and the brushless synchronous motor. Its core working principle involves converting the mains frequency AC/DC power supply into adjustable voltage and frequency (V/F) three-phase AC power through a power conversion module. This, combined with a position/speed detection module, collects real-time rotor position, speed, and current signals. The core control module (MCU/DSP/FPGA) then adjusts the output voltage, frequency, and current using a dedicated control algorithm to achieve functions such as motor starting, stepless speed regulation, forward and reverse rotation, braking, and torque control. Simultaneously, it integrates fault protection and operating condition monitoring functions, enabling rapid response and protection against faults such as overcurrent, overvoltage, overtemperature, undervoltage, stalled rotor, and phase loss, ensuring the safe and stable operation of both the motor and the controller.
In 2025, the global production of brushless synchronous motor controllers was 21.63 million units, with an average price of US$193 per unit.
Upstream mainly includes power semiconductor devices, control and driver ICs, MCUs or DSPs, sensors, passive components, PCBs, and thermal management materials. Downstream demand is the key focus, covering electric vehicle traction and auxiliary systems, industrial automation and robotics, home appliances and HVAC equipment, drones and power tools, as well as energy storage and renewable energy equipment. Downstream customers emphasize control accuracy, efficiency, reliability, safety functions, and system compatibility, with particularly stringent requirements for functional safety and long-term stability in automotive and industrial applications. Brushless synchronous motor controllers are moving toward higher power density, higher efficiency, and greater intelligence, with integrated designs, advanced control algorithms, multi-protocol communication support, and functional safety becoming major trends. Market growth is driven by the expansion of electric vehicles, increasing electrification and automation, and tighter energy efficiency regulations that accelerate the replacement of legacy controllers. Key constraints include cost volatility of advanced chips and power devices, high R&D investment, long certification cycles, and intensifying competition that pressures pricing. Overall, gross margins for brushless synchronous motor controllers are at a mid-to-high level, typically ranging from 30% to 50%. Manufacturers with proprietary control algorithms, strong chip integration capabilities, and a focus on high-end applications tend to achieve higher margins, while suppliers targeting generic and price-sensitive markets face relatively lower profitability.
